Thanksgiving Yams with Marshmallows

A delightful side dish featuring sweet, creamy yams topped with fluffy marshmallows, perfect for holiday gatherings.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Total Time 40 minutes
Course Holiday, Side Dish
Cuisine American, Comfort Food
Servings 8 servings
Calories 250 kcal

Ingredients
  

Main Ingredients

  • 2 pounds yams (sweet potatoes) The star ingredient that provides a naturally sweet, creamy base.
  • ¼ cup butter Adds richness and smoothness to the yams.
  • ½ cup brown sugar Enhances sweetness and creates a caramelized flavor.
  • ½ teaspoon cinnamon Infuses warmth and spice, complementing the yams perfectly.
  • ½ teaspoon vanilla extract Introduces a fragrant note that rounds out the flavor.
  • 2 cups mini marshmallows Creates an irresistible sweet, gooey layer on top.

Instructions
 

Preparation

  • Start by gathering all the ingredients. Wash and peel the yams, ensuring they are free from any blemishes.
  • Chop the peeled yams into bite-sized pieces, making them easier to cook and mash.
  • Bring a pot of salted water to a boil, then add the yams. Cook them until tender, about 15-20 minutes.
  • Once the yams are cooked to a soft consistency, carefully drain the water, ensuring no splashes.
  • Return the drained yams to the pot. Add butter, brown sugar, cinnamon, and vanilla extract.
  • Use a potato masher or a handheld mixer to mash everything together until smooth and creamy.

Baking

  • Grease a baking dish or casserole with a little butter. Pour the yam mixture into the prepared dish and level it out.
  • Sprinkle the mini marshmallows generously over the top of the yam mixture.
  • Place the baking dish in the oven at 350°F (175°C) and bake for about 25-30 minutes until the marshmallows puff up and turn golden brown.
  • Remove the dish from the oven and let it cool slightly before serving warm.
